In the comparison among popular messaging apps for Android, a number of names can be recognized. They include WhatsApp, Skype, and WeChat. Well, it is important to note that each messaging app is unique. Here are some specs in terms of ranked quality on the basis of user surveys.

Basically, WhatsApp is a more popular option versus Skype. This is because WhatsApp is ranked number 1, while Skype is just ranked at the 22nd place. Well, perhaps it is the case because WhatsApp’s interface is generally simple, easy-to-use, and fast. So, as soon as your app has been downloaded, registering or setting anything up requires nothing.

Generally, Skype is ranked number 10 on the basis of being the best messaging app for iOS, while WhatsApp is close by at number 3. Moreover, when it comes to the best chat software, Skype is only at number 18, while WhatsApp a bit on top of the chain at number 13.

These are just some of the best features that you can have when using Skype. But, you can also have a number of positive features from WhatsApp, which include the following.

  • It is a widely-used app, reaching around 1.3 billion users.
  • It has a simple and easy-to-use interface
  • Just by connecting to a Wi-Fi or data connection, you can enjoy free video calls, face-to-face conversations, and many others
  • Offers end-to-end encryption on its latest version, making calls secured

Another good messenger app that fairly ranks among the best is WeChat. It is at number 21 a notch ahead of Skype in the rankings. Basically, this might be because of the app’s remarkable features.

  • QR codes are generated by WeChat automatically in which users can scan the built-in code reader when adding friends
  • It has a new Shake feature that can help you meet new friends randomly by simply shaking your phone
  • Friend radar is also available to find users of the app near you. Just go to Contacts -> Friend Radar.
  • Walkie-talkie provides live chat feature that allows push-to-talk with a friend or with groups
  • Drift bottle is also another feature similar to the concept of message-in-a-bottle where you can send and receive texts and voice messages from random WeChat users.
